Description Our Service Center is looking for a Service Technician to join the team! If you are looking for a role where you get to see a wide variety of vehicles and equipment and have a crucial hand in the betterment of our community, you'll want to check this position out!

Members of our Service Center are responsible for changing and fixing rubber tires on a variety of automotive and construction equipment, delivering fuel to city equipment, and performing routine service and maintenance on equipment.

Qualifications and RequirementsExperience, Education, and Training
- One year of experience in servicing automotive or construction equipment with oils and lubricants; performing minor mechanical repairs on automotive or construction equipment; installing and repairing tires; or any combination.
Preferred
- Experience in both vehicle maintenance and mounting automotive or construction tires.
Licensing/Certification
- Must possess a valid driver s license;
- Must obtain and maintain a Class "A" Commercial Driver s License (CDL) with tank endorsement within the following guidelines: pass written portion of exam within 90 days of employment and skills test portion within the probationary period;
- ASE certification is desirable.
